I'd play it safe and fill the motor's oil reservoir, and use a small premix gas tank. This way you can monitor the oil reservoir to ensure the lube system is working and drawing oil. That 35 year old oil pump has been running dry. Maybe not a good thing for the pump. Or the PO bypassed it for a reason...like it's not working.
Run it like this for only as long as it takes to verify the oil level is dropping. Else you could foul your spark plugs.
BTW. My neighbor bought a used 40 hp Mariner with oil injection. The pump failed his second time out and trashed the motor. Now he has a 25 hp Merc.....with premix.
Seems yours has been running fine with an empty oil reservoir on premix. Top off your onboard gas tank with full gallon amounts and add oil to the correct premix ratio for your motor.
